Before your first withdrawal can be processed, Roobet requires account verification to confirm your identity and protect your funds. The verification process is straightforward and typically involves submitting a valid government-issued ID accepted in the Philippines. Completing verification early — ideally right after registration — means your first withdrawal request will not be delayed when you are ready to cash out. Verified accounts also benefit from higher withdrawal limits and a smoother overall experience on the platform.

Go to the Register page if you do not yet have an account, or log in to your existing Roobet account. Once inside, navigate to the Withdrawal section from your account dashboard. Make sure your account is fully verified before proceeding — unverified accounts cannot process withdrawal requests.
Choose your preferred Philippine peso payment method from the available options in the withdrawal section. If you have not yet linked a payment channel, you will be prompted to add one at this stage. Ensure the account name on your payment method matches the name registered on your Roobet account to avoid processing delays.
Type in the amount you wish to withdraw in Philippine pesos, making sure it meets the minimum withdrawal requirement shown on screen. Your available balance and any applicable limits will be displayed to help you decide on the amount. Double-check the details before confirming, as submitted requests cannot always be cancelled once processing begins.
Submit your withdrawal request and monitor its status from the transaction history section of your dashboard. You will receive a notification once the funds have been processed and sent to your payment channel.
